The first Net Zero Minto Dream Home: At Minto Communities, we’re always trying to evolve through research and development. We see building the Minto Dream Home as an opportunity to push the boundaries on innovative home building practices, so this year’s Minto Dream Home, the Hampton—for the first time ever—has been built as a Net Zero Energy home. This means the home will produce as much energy as it consumes. Carefully considered East-coast elegance: Returning this year to head up the interior design, we have Tanya Collins. The Hampton is based on our largest Mahogany design—the 3,551 sq. ft. Redwood. It draws inspiration from the sophisticated beach-houses of its namesake. Think relaxed coastal living, a soft neutral colour palette, lots of light, wainscotting, coffered ceilings, shiplap, wall moulding, and grasscloth wallpaper. * 5,641 sq. ft. of living space * 4 bedrooms * 3.5 bathrooms * Finished basement with oversized entertainment room, exercise space, and a juice bar * A great room featuring stunning views of the surrounding nature

After completing their son’s room, we decided to continue the designing in my client’s master bathroom in Rancho Cucamonga, CA. Not only were the finishes completely overhauled, but the space plan was reconfigured too. They no longer wanted their soaking tub and requested a larger shower with a rain head and more counter top space and cabinetry. The couple wanted something that was not too trendy and desired a space that would look classic and stand the test of time. What better way to give them that than with marble, white cabinets and a chandelier to boot? This newly renovated master bath now features Cambria quartz counters, custom white cabinetry, marble flooring in a diamond pattern with mini-mosaic accents, a classic subway marble shower surround, frameless glass, new recessed and accent lighting, chrome fixtures, a coat of fresh grey paint on the walls and a few accessories to make the space feel complete.

This basement guest bath features 9cm Pental quartz counters with Decolav vessel sink and Moen 90 Degree Open-Trough fixtures. The walnut linen cabinet provides a break by the toilet to visually separate this space (a great trick when there's not enough room for a separate toilet area).

We removed the old shower and gave the owner a spa-like seating area. We installed a Steamer in the shower, with a marble slab bench seat. We installed a Newport shower valve with a handheld sprayer. Four small LED lights surrounding a 24" Rain-Shower in the ceiling. We installed two top-mounted sink-bowls, with wall-mounted faucets.

Our clients wished for a larger main bathroom with more light and storage. We expanded the footprint and used light colored marble tile, countertops and paint colors to give the room a brighter feel and added a cherry wood vanity to warm up the space. The matt black finish of the glass shower panels and the mirrors allows for top billing in this design and gives it a more modern feel.

The master bath is a true oasis, with white marble on the floor, countertop and backsplash, in period-appropriate subway and basket-weave patterns. Wall and floor-mounted chrome fixtures at the sink, tub and shower provide vintage charm and contemporary function. Chrome accents are also found in the light fixtures, cabinet hardware and accessories. The heated towel bars and make-up area with lit mirror provide added luxury. Access to the master closet is through the wood 5-panel pocket door.
